Audio description for live performances is a prepared, objective narration of the visual aspects on stage. It uses the natural pauses in the dialogue or narration to insert descriptions of the visual elements that are essential to the story – elements that convey meaning or insight into the story line, characters’ development, and character relationships. The actions on stage, characters’ appearance & body language, costumes, sets, lighting, and any visual effects unique to the theatre experience are included, as time permits. Audio description is presented through a wireless earphone in a concise and timely manner to ensure that people who are blind or have low vision enjoy equal access to the performance.

About the Trainer

Andrea Day
Describer and Audio Description Trainer:
New York, NY and San Francisco, CA

Andrea is an audio describer and actor who splits her time between New York and the San Francisco Bay Area. She began her audio description career in 1999 in San Francisco with AudioVision Inc. and described many Broadway premieres for the San Francisco Shorenstein-Hayes-Nederlander Theater's ‘Best of Broadway’ series. She continued her description work while attending graduate school at Pennsylvania State University with View Via Headphones, honing her ‘impromptu’ description skills describing numerous and varied single-night touring performances of dance, music, and theatre. She often works as the in-house describer for Theatre Development Fund, providing description services for large scale Broadway musicals as well as the Public Theater's Free Shakespeare in the Park.
